Key Features of Automated Messaging Tools Driving the Future
Smart Notifications
Smart notifications ensure that messages are prioritized based on importance, recipient roles, and deadlines. This minimizes information overload and ensures that teams focus on what truly matters.
Integration with Workflow Systems
Modern automated messaging tools integrate with project management platforms, calendars, and document-sharing systems. This enables automated updates whenever tasks are completed or deadlines approach, creating a fully synchronized workflow.
AI-Powered Messaging
Artificial intelligence is transforming messaging by predicting user behavior, suggesting responses, and summarizing lengthy discussions. This ensures faster decision-making and more efficient communication, highlighting how automated messaging tools shape the future of messaging.
Analytics and Reporting
Data-driven insights provide managers with information on message engagement, response rates, and workflow bottlenecks. These analytics help optimize team communication and project efficiency.

Best Practices for Implementing Automated Messaging Tools
-
Define Clear Usage Policies – Teams should understand when automated messaging is appropriate to avoid unnecessary notifications.
-
Segment Communication Channels – Create dedicated channels for projects, teams, or departments to keep information organized.
-
Automate Repetitive Tasks – Use automation for reminders, status updates, and routine notifications.
-
Monitor Performance – Regularly review analytics to refine messaging strategies and improve team collaboration.
-
Encourage Feedback – Solicit input from employees on how automated messaging tools improve workflow efficiency.
